Desert Pines extended their losing streak to three on Friday, dropping them down to 3-5. They were a single point away from ending the streak, but they lost a 56-55 heartbreaker at the hands of the Arbor View Aggies. The Jaguars were not able to make up for their loss to the Aggies from their previous meeting back in October of 2024.

Desert Pines' loss came despite strong showings from Jerome Sequeira and Marcus Williams. Sequeira threw for 296 yards and four TDs while completing 76.2% of his passes, while Williams rushed for 167 yards and a pair of scores while picking up 7.6 yards per carry. With that strong performance, Williams is now averaging an impressive 103.5 rushing yards per game.
As for Arbor View, their victory was their third straight on the road, which pushed their record up to 6-3. Their offense stepped up their game for this one, as that was the most points they've scored all season.
Thaddeus Thatcher had another great game (as he tends to do), throwing for 315 yards and four touchdowns while picking up 12.6 yards per attempt, and also rushing for 50 yards and one TD. His passing game has become a key predictor of Arbor View's success: the team is undefeated when his passer rating is 100 or higher, but only 0-3 otherwise. Zac Fares was in the mix too, providing the Aggies with two scores.
Desert Pines didn't take long to hit the field again: they've already played their next game, a 49-21 win against Canyon Springs on the 24th. As for Arbor View, they also wasted no time getting back out on the field and have already played their next matchup, a 57-28 victory against Las Vegas on the 24th.
